About All India Institute of Medical Sciences(AIIMS), New Delhi

All India Institute of Medical Sciences, New Delhi (AIIMS Delhi) is India's premier and most prestigious medical institution, consistently ranked #1 in India and recognised globally. The idea arose in 1946 following the Health Survey and Development Committee (Bhore Committee) Report. The foundation stone was laid in 1952, and AIIMS was formally established under the AIIMS Act, 1956 — making it a fully autonomous Institute of National Importance, not affiliated to any university. Originally proposed by PM Jawaharlal Nehru for Calcutta, it was established in New Delhi. The institute was championed by India's first Health Minister Rajkumari Amrit Kaur, after whom the OPD blocks are named. The 213.12-acre main campus in Ansari Nagar, South Delhi, is divided into five sub-campuses: the East Campus (OPD Block, Main Hospital, Ward Block, Medical College, Research Section, Convergence Block, BB Dixit Library, Administrative Wing, UG Hostels, Jawaharlal Auditorium, and Central Lawn) and four Specialty Centres — Cardiothoracic & Neurosciences, Cancer (Dr. BRA IRCH), Ophthalmic Sciences, and Dental Education & Research (CDER). The hospital has 3,000+ functional beds expanding to ~5,500 beds under a major redevelopment project, and handles 13,000+ OPD patients daily — one of the busiest hospitals in Asia. A 60-bed Comprehensive Rural Health Centre in Ballabgarh, Haryana, provides rural medicine exposure. AIIMS Delhi offers 40+ departments, 15+ specialty centres, and programmes including MBBS (132 seats), MD (123 seats), MS, MDS, DM, M.Ch, B.Sc Nursing, B.Sc Paramedical, M.Sc, MHA, and Ph.D. It has been ranked #1 Medical College in India by NIRF for 8+ consecutive years (2025), #1 by India Today (2024), #1 Government College by Outlook India (2024), and 127th globally in Medicine by QS World University Rankings 2024. As the forerunner of India's 25-campus AIIMS network, AIIMS Delhi is the gold standard of medical education, research, and patient care in India.

Campus Infrastructure

Campus Infrastructure & Facilities

BB Dixit Central Library (27,000 sq.ft.)

BB Dixit Central Library (27,000 sq.ft.)

Spans 27,000 sq.ft. with 61,000+ books, 53,000+ journals (physical and digital), and ~14,000 research reports. Provides access to PubMed, Cochrane, UpToDate, Elsevier, and Springer. Open 7 days a week.

Hostels (MBBS, PG, PhD, Nursing, Intern)

Hostels (MBBS, PG, PhD, Nursing, Intern)

Separate hostels for all categories: MBBS ₹5,955/year; PG MD/MS ₹17,920/year; PhD ₹720/year. Furnished rooms, 24×7 mess, campus Wi-Fi, laundry. Hostel mandatory for all UG students.

Four Specialty Centres

Four Specialty Centres

All within the East Campus: (1) Cardiothoracic & Neurosciences Centre, (2) Dr. BRA IRCH Cancer Centre, (3) Rajendra Prasad Centre for Ophthalmic Sciences, (4) Centre for Dental Education & Research (CDER – NIRF #1 Dental 2024). Each is a national Centre of Excellence.

AIIMS Hospital – 3,000+ Bed Tertiary Care Centre (Expanding to 5,500+)

AIIMS Hospital – 3,000+ Bed Tertiary Care Centre (Expanding to 5,500+)

One of the largest and most prestigious government hospitals in Asia. 3,000+ beds expanding to ~5,500 under redevelopment. 13,000+ daily OPD. 24×7 Emergency and Trauma Centre. OPD appointments: ors.gov.in.

Research Facilities (CRU, IPRTDD, CARE, UMID)

Research Facilities (CRU, IPRTDD, CARE, UMID)

Clinical Research Unit (cru.aiims.edu), IP Rights & Technology Transfer Division (IPRTDD), CARE – Centre for Advanced Research in Neuromodulation (neuromodulationaiims.in), UMID – Unidentified Bodies DNA Database (with ICMR). Active ICMR/DST/DBT/NIH/WHO/Gates Foundation grants.

Sports & Gymkhana

Sports & Gymkhana

Cricket, football, volleyball (floodlit), basketball grounds; badminton, table tennis, gymnasium (indoor). Annual inter-AIIMS tournaments and Foundation Day sports meets.

AIIMS Delhi has India's most competitive MBBS cutoff. NEET UG 2025 (last round): General – 48; OBC – 207; EWS – 214; SC – 644; ST – 1,405. NEET UG 2024: General – 47; OBC – 186; SC – 647. NEET UG 2023: General – 57; EWS – 258; OBC – 247; SC – 989; ST – 1,624. For General category, candidates typically need 710–720 NEET marks. Selection ratio for General: < 1 in 2 lakh NEET takers — more competitive than Ivy League colleges.

No. AIIMS Delhi MBBS graduates have NO compulsory rural/government service bond — a major advantage over all state government medical colleges (where penalties can be ₹10–25 lakhs). After MBBS and the 1-year internship (stipend ~₹25,000–27,500/month), graduates have complete freedom: appear for INI-CET, join government/private hospitals, pursue research, or seek international fellowships — with no restriction.

132 total MBBS seats: UR/General (Indian) – 46; Foreign Nationals – 7 (via MEA/MoHFW, no NEET required); EWS – 10; OBC (NCL) – 27; SC – 15; ST – 7. PwBD: 5% horizontal across categories. 100% AIQ via MCC — absolutely NO state quota, management quota, or NRI quota. This is a fundamental distinction from every other medical college in India.
